Leighton Baines has described teammate Gareth Barry as Everton's "Rolls-Royce".
Lauding the Club's reigning Player and Players' Player of the Season, Baines said of the 35-year-old midfielder: “He just doesn’t change. Whatever is happening with him, or around him or with the team or whatever it is, he doesn’t change.
"He doesn’t get flustered with anything. He does the right things all the time and if the team is struggling, he’s not a screamer and shouter, but he’s got a great presence.
“When the team was struggling, he would take responsibility, he would take the ball every single time, he’d come and take the ball and he’d put himself in tough situations for the team.
